Market Notes
Compared to last week, slaughter steers were 2.00 lower and slaughter heifers were 1.00 to 2.00 higher with good higher quality heifers today. Holstein slaughter steers were too few to compare. Cows had instances of higher/lower with a good offering of cows and bulls 3.00 to 7.00 lower this week. Feeder steers were trending higher with some good groups of fancy steers and feeder heifers instances of higher/lower also with some good groups of fancy type heifers with feeder bulls trending lower.
Supply included: 35% Feeder Cattle (30% Steers, 54% Heifers, 16% Bulls); 64% Slaughter Cattle (28% Steers, 1% Dairy Steers, 25% Heifers, 40% Cows, 6% Bulls, 1% Dairy Heifers); 1% Replacement Cattle (50% Bred Heifers, 50% Cow-Calf Pairs). Feeder cattle supply over 600 lbs was 17%.
